1. Regulation and Licensing

One of the first things to consider when determining the legitimacy of a financial services company is whether it is properly regulated by relevant financial authorities. Regulatory bodies ensure that firms follow industry standards and best practices, protecting consumers from fraudulent activities.

Elland Road Capital’s regulatory status is a point of concern for many potential clients. A legitimate financial services firm is usually required to register with government bodies or independent regulatory organizations such as the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) in the UK, the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) in the US, or the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C) in Australia. These bodies provide oversight to ensure that companies adhere to industry standards.

However, there is a lack of transparency regarding Elland Road Capital’s regulatory status. If the firm is not registered with recognized financial authorities, it raises a red flag. Potential investors are advised to conduct thorough research to determine whether the company is compliant with regulatory standards in their jurisdiction.

4. Security of Client Funds

For a financial services firm to be considered legitimate, it must have stringent security measures in place to protect its clients’ funds and personal data. This includes using encryption protocols for online transactions, keeping client funds in segregated accounts, and ensuring compliance with data protection laws.

Elland Road Capital claims to use advanced security measures to protect client information and investments. However, there is limited information available on the specifics of their security protocols. Given the rise in cyberattacks and data breaches in the financial sector, investors must exercise caution and inquire about the security features that the firm employs.
